End Rape Culture at University of Vermont

In response to a campus culture that led a University of Vermont fraternity to think it was acceptable to distribute a survey asking its members whom they would like to rape, a grassroots feminist coalition has launched a campaign to eradicate sexism at the University of Vermont. 

The coalition, Fed Up Vermont, has called on the University to make substantial changes to end the rape culture on campus. In addition to calling on the administration to invest more resources into the women and gender studies department and make its courses mandatory for all students, the group has also requested greater transparency about sexual harassment, rape, and gender violence in the UVM community, including regular reports on occurrences of such violence. Fed Up Vermont has also asked UVM to develop leadership bodies that reflect the gender composition of the UVM community and project the role of women as leaders.
